Techniques for Optimizing DivX File Size Without Compromising Quality
Optimizing DivX file size without affecting quality is an art that offers significant benefits for efficient multimedia storage and streaming. One powerful technique involves utilizing advanced compression algorithms. Modern DivX codecs employ sophisticated methods to reduce data redundancy, ensuring smaller file sizes while preserving intricate details. These algorithms intelligently analyze and encode the video content, removing unnecessary bits without noticeable loss in visual fidelity.
Additionally, adjusting encoding settings can substantially impact file size reduction. Users can fine-tune parameters like bit rate, resolution, and frame rate to strike a balance between quality and size. Lowering the bit rate, for instance, significantly shrinks the file but may introduce some compression artifacts if not set appropriately. Therefore, understanding these settings and experimenting with different combinations allows users to achieve optimal DivX file size reduction techniques tailored to their specific needs without sacrificing visual quality.
